Tucson is an enticing region nestled in the Pima Country of Arizona State. Home to around 500,000 people, it exhibits vast expanses of desert region where you can spot a diverse variety of flora and fauna. Colossal architectural masterpieces, rare wildlife, lush national parks, and a variety of Mexican dishes to savour - the city has enough activities to keep you from having a dull moment. 1. Rustic ranch stay with an organic garden (from USD 160)

Stretched over a 5-acre (2-hectare) land, this rustic farm stay calls for a hassle-free vacation amidst the wilderness with its lush expanses of trees and cactus gardens. The guests at the property will have the entire home to themselves where they can soak in the charm of its scenic surroundings or spend time with goats, bunnies, and tortoises. There is also an on-site organic garden where you can unwind or enjoy an action-packed evening by enjoying the slides or zip-lining. The place comes as a happy surprise for peace-seekers for its large cactus garden forms an ideal spot to sit and watch the yellow-bellied finches or enjoy the picturesque sunsets. A short drive from here will take you to the downtown area where you can savour a heart-filled dinner at one of its popular restaurants.

2. Serene retreat by the desert (from USD 70)

Embrace the serene backdrops of the Saguaro desert at this quaint property where you will wake up to the melodious sound of chirping of birds. Set on a 5-acre (2-hectare) land, it brings you awe-inspiring views of lazy sunsets and monsoon drizzles. Whether you want to rush for local tours or discover the beautiful setting on horseback, this farm retreat won’t leave you disappointed. Just a short walk from the ranch will get you to the Pantano Wash where you can unwind for hours at a stretch. With a diverse variety of birds residing over here, this ranch is a perfect getaway for photo fanatics, birders, and nature lovers.

7. Attractive guest lodge with spa (from USD 725)

If you want to enjoy the experience of staying in a Western ranch, plan your holiday at this beautiful guest lodge located just 1 kilometer (0.6 miles) away from Saguaro National Park. The rooms within the property are complete with chic interiors and Southwestern-style furnishings which impart them with an interesting, modern look. Providing opportunities for horseback riding, fishing, hiking, and mountain biking, the list of activities to be enjoyed here will absolutely spoil you for choices. Want to pamper your body with a soothing massage? Make your way to its in-house spa, which provides its guests with body treatments as well as wellness classes.
